Schedule a Pre-Development Meeting

Property owners and developers are encouraged to schedule a pre-development meeting before undertaking a project to obtain pertinent information relating to their proposal. The processes will require further review before formal approval.

 The Pre-Development Meeting may consist of representatives from the following divisions:

  • Engineering
  • Planning
  • Building
  • Utilities
  • Fire Marshal
  • City Manager’s Office

Staff will be ready to assist you with:

  • Processing of subdivisions, residential and commercial projects
  • Platting questions/requirements
  • Zoning questions
  • Utility availability
  • Right-of-way and dedication requirements
  • Drainage questions/requirements
  • Building code and compliance
  • Fire code and compliance 

Requestors are highly encouraged to provide the following for the pre-development meeting:

  • A preliminary site plan or conceptual site plan 
  • Property survey
  • Any available architectural plans, plats, and utility plans
  • The property owner or owner’s representative
  • Developers, engineers, surveyors, architects, and other representatives of the project are strongly encouraged to attend
